Hi Arel. I have read that you can access recovery on other AML boards by shorting a couple of pins on the NAND chip. but I am not sure about your board. Post a picture on Freaktab and ask for help there.
One other possibility is that with the white screen, OpenELEC has booted sufficiently to start the network and you may be able to connect to the box with SSH and issue a "reboot recovery". Plug an Ethernet cable into the box and see if you can ping the host "openelec" (SMB hostname). If so you may be able to connect with putty.
